legongju.com
我们一直在努力
2025-02-05 08:08 | 星期三

think命令在php中有哪些功能

think 命令在 PHP 中主要用于控制 ThinkPHP 框架的运行和生成代码。它提供了一系列命令行工具来帮助你更方便地开发和维护 ThinkPHP 项目。以下是 think 命令在 PHP 中的一些主要功能:

  1. 启动本地服务器:php think runphp think s 命令可以启动 ThinkPHP 的内置本地服务器,让你可以在本地环境中快速测试和调试你的项目。

  2. 生成代码:php think build 命令可以根据数据库结构和模型定义自动生成对应的模型、控制器和视图文件,帮助你快速创建项目的基本代码结构。

  3. 管理数据库:php think db 命令提供了一系列子命令来管理数据库,如创建表、删除表、导入数据等。

  4. 运行脚本:php think runscript 命令可以执行指定的 PHP 脚本文件,用于执行一些特定的任务,如数据清理、数据导入等。

  5. 清理缓存:php think cache 命令可以清除应用的缓存文件,帮助你保持数据的实时性和一致性。

  6. 运行单元测试:php think test 命令可以运行项目的单元测试,帮助你确保代码的质量和稳定性。

  7. 部署项目:php think deploy 命令可以帮助你将本地开发环境的项目部署到生产环境,如上传代码、配置服务器等。

这些功能只是 think 命令在 PHP 中的一部分,具体用法和可用的子命令可能会随着 ThinkPHP 版本的更新而发生变化。你可以查阅 ThinkPHP 的官方文档以获取最新的信息。

未经允许不得转载 » 本文链接:https://www.legongju.com/article/39079.html

相关推荐

  • PHP进程的用户权限控制方案

    PHP进程的用户权限控制方案

    在PHP中,用户权限控制是一个重要的安全问题。为了确保应用程序的安全性,需要对PHP进程的用户权限进行合理的控制。以下是一些建议的方案: 使用最小权限原则:为...

  • 如何在PHP中使用array_values进行数据过滤

    如何在PHP中使用array_values进行数据过滤

    在PHP中,array_values() 函数用于返回一个包含给定数组中所有值的新数组,键名从 0 开始并递增计数。你可以使用该函数来过滤数组中的值,下面是一个示例:

  • 如何结合array_values与其他数组函数使用

    如何结合array_values与其他数组函数使用

    array_values() 函数用于返回一个包含数组中所有值的新数组。结合其他数组函数使用时,可以将其用作其他数组函数的参数,以获取更多有用的信息或进行进一步处理。...

  • array_values函数在PHP数据处理中的优势

    array_values函数在PHP数据处理中的优势

    array_values函数在PHP数据处理中的优势包括: 重新索引数组:array_values函数可以返回一个新的数组,其中包含原始数组中的所有值,并且重新索引键值,使其以0开...

  • php think命令如何使用

    php think命令如何使用

    think 命令是 ThinkPHP 框架的命令行工具,用于快速启动一个 PHP 内置的 Web 服务器,方便开发者进行本地开发和测试。要使用 think 命令,请按照以下步骤操作: ...

  • passwd命令与其他命令如何配合

    passwd命令与其他命令如何配合

    passwd 命令是用于更改用户密码的命令 sudo:sudo(superuser do)命令允许普通用户以管理员(或其他用户)身份执行特定命令。在使用 passwd 修改其他用户密码时...

  • 使用passwd命令要注意哪些事项

    使用passwd命令要注意哪些事项

    使用passwd命令时,需要注意以下几个事项: 权限问题: 普通用户没有权限修改自己的密码,只有root用户或具有sudo权限的用户才能修改其他用户的密码。
    修改...

  • 怎样防止passwd命令被滥用

    怎样防止passwd命令被滥用

    为了防止passwd命令被滥用,可以采取以下措施: 限制用户访问:通过配置系统文件权限,确保只有特定用户或用户组可以访问passwd命令。例如,可以将/usr/bin/pass...